Of Human Bondage by W. Somerset Maugham is a profound exploration of the human condition, delving into themes of desire, suffering, and the quest for identity. This enduring work resonates deeply as it examines the complexities of love and the constraints of societal expectations, offering a timeless reflection on the struggles that define our existence. Maugham's narrative invites listeners to confront the bonds that tie us—be they emotional, psychological, or social—encouraging a deeper understanding of what it means to be truly free. The novel's exploration of personal growth, resilience, and the search for meaning remains relevant, reminding us of the universal challenges we face in our pursuit of happiness and fulfillment. As listeners engage with this classic, they are prompted to reflect on their own human bonds and the intricate dance between freedom and obligation.
